Output e516fbdd57ffb50edc23c53bc2a21c83a60c6ec8cd8feecc129ad34680c1919a:1

value
2574
script pubkey
OP_0 OP_PUSHBYTES_20 68034104ffd9157bb322fe63f48c5829209177fd
address
bc1qdqp5zp8lmy2hhvezle3lfrzc9ysfzalaaajfx2
transaction
e516fbdd57ffb50edc23c53bc2a21c83a60c6ec8cd8feecc129ad34680c1919a
spent
true